About Newfoundland and Labrador

Newfoundland and Labrador (; French: Terre-Neuve-et-Labrador; frequently abbreviated as NL) is the easternmost province of Canada, in the country’s Atlantic region. The province is made up of the island of Newfoundland, and the continental region Labrador. It has a total area of 405,212 square kilometers (156,500 square miles). In 2021, Newfoundland and Labrador’s population is estimated to be at 521,758. The island of Newfoundland (and its smaller neighbouring islands) is home to around 94 per cent of the province’s population, with more than half residing in the Avalon Peninsula. Labrador shares a border with Quebec and the French overseas territory of Saint Pierre and Miquelon is located about 20 km (12 miles) west of Burin Peninsula.
